Garnacho Likes and Unlikes Social Media posts Criticising Ten Hag



Alejandro Garnacho may be facing some awkward conversations with Erik ten Hag after liking social media posts that criticised the manager.

Garnacho was substituted at half-time in Manchester United's 2-2 draw at Bournemouth on Saturday after gifting possession to the Cherries for their first goal.

Ten Hag started Garnacho on the right wing and, in his post-match interviews, said: "It was too easy on the right side. There was a big gap. It was clear and obvious.

"We had to repair the right side. We didn’t play well. We had to bring a sub there.

"Garnacho was ill in the week and wasn’t training. We thought to bring some energy and quality, and the sense of cooperation on the right side."

Shortly after full-time, Garnacho liked posts that criticised Ten Hag for "throwing a 19-year-old under the bus", adding the manager was "clearly scared of upsetting the bigger earners".

He later unliked the posts.

Ten Hag has already clashed with another winger this season, sending Jadon Sancho back to Borussia Dortmund after a public disagreement over his effort in training.

Marcus Rashford has also faced disciplinary action for off-field indiscretions under Ten Hag - but remains a key part of United's attack.
